如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Winform UI界面库:提升桌面应用的用户体验

Winform UI界面库:提升桌面应用的用户体验

在桌面应用程序开发中,用户界面(UI)的设计和实现至关重要。Winform UI界面库作为一种强大的工具,帮助开发者快速构建美观、功能丰富的用户界面。本文将为大家详细介绍Winform UI界面库,包括其特点、应用场景以及一些常用的库。

Winform UI界面库简介

Winform UI界面库是基于Windows Forms(简称WinForms)开发的界面组件库。WinForms是微软提供的一种用于创建桌面应用程序的框架,Winform UI界面库则在此基础上扩展了更多的UI组件和样式,使得开发者可以更轻松地设计出符合现代审美的界面。

特点

  1. 丰富的组件Winform UI界面库提供了大量的预定义组件,如按钮、文本框、列表框、树视图、网格视图等,这些组件不仅功能强大,而且样式多样,支持自定义皮肤。

  2. 易于使用:这些库通常设计得非常直观,开发者可以轻松地通过拖拽或编程方式添加和配置组件。

  3. 跨平台支持:虽然WinForms本身是Windows专用的,但一些Winform UI界面库通过模拟或兼容技术,支持在其他平台上运行。

  4. 性能优化:这些库通常经过优化,确保在各种硬件配置下都能提供流畅的用户体验。

常见的Winform UI界面库

  1. DevExpress WinForms:这是最受欢迎的Winform UI界面库之一,提供了大量的控件和工具,支持数据绑定、报表、图表等功能,适用于企业级应用。

  2. Telerik UI for WinForms:Telerik提供的控件库以其丰富的UI组件和强大的功能著称,支持主题定制和动画效果。

  3. Infragistics Windows Forms:这个库以其高性能的网格控件和数据可视化工具闻名,适合需要处理大量数据的应用。

  4. ComponentOne Studio for WinForms:提供了一系列的UI组件,强调易用性和灵活性,适合快速开发。

应用场景

Winform UI界面库在以下几个领域有着广泛的应用:

  • 企业管理系统:如ERP、CRM系统,这些系统需要处理大量数据和复杂的业务逻辑,Winform UI界面库可以提供高效的数据展示和操作界面。

  • 财务软件:财务报表、账目管理等需要精确的数据展示和操作,Winform UI界面库的报表控件和数据网格控件非常适用。

  • 医疗信息系统:需要处理大量的病历信息和医疗数据,Winform UI界面库可以提供用户友好的界面,提高医护人员的工作效率。

  • 教育软件:如教学管理系统、在线考试系统等,Winform UI界面库可以帮助创建直观的用户界面,提升用户体验。

使用建议

  1. 选择合适的库:根据项目需求选择合适的Winform UI界面库,考虑到功能、价格、支持和文档等因素。

  2. 学习和实践:熟悉所选库的API和最佳实践,通过官方文档和社区资源学习。

  3. 性能考虑:虽然这些库提供了丰富的功能,但也要注意性能优化,避免过度使用可能导致应用变慢。

  4. 用户体验:始终以用户为中心,设计简洁、易用的界面,确保用户能够快速上手。

总结

Winform UI界面库为开发者提供了强大的工具,使得桌面应用程序的UI设计变得更加简单和高效。无论是企业级应用还是个人项目,选择合适的Winform UI界面库都能显著提升用户体验和开发效率。希望本文能帮助大家更好地了解和应用这些库,创造出更多优秀的桌面应用。